Electric cargo aircraft could place downward pressure on regional air freight rates only if they deliver lower operating costs, sufficient payload capacity, reliable route coverage, and additional market capacity. What information would be required for a stronger electric-aircraft forecast?
A meaningful assessment would require route-level rates, energy and maintenance costs, payload capacity, battery range, charging infrastructure, utilization levels, and expected market capacity.
